HSBC is implementing a ban on texting for its staff on work phones due to concerns over compliance with regulatory obligations. This move comes after several brokerage and investment firms were fined for their use of messaging apps like WhatsApp. Other global banks are also taking steps to monitor and limit employee communication. The ban is a proactive measure to avoid potential future fines. The ban follows HSBC's recent penalties for manipulative trading and misuse of WhatsApp. Other financial institutions, such as Bank of America and Wells Fargo, have also faced fines for recordkeeping violations. Regulators are cracking down on the industry's failure to maintain and preserve electronic communications on personal devices.
